JAK-STAT activity in peripheral blood cells and kidney tissue in IgA nephropathy

J Tao, L Mariani, S Eddy, H Maecker… - Clinical Journal of the …, 2020 - journals.lww.com
Results We found PBMCs to have upregulated pSTAT production at baseline in patients with
IgA nephropathy with a limited reserve to respond to cytokine stimulation compared with
controls. Increased staining in glomerular mesangium and endothelium was seen for Jak-2
and pSTAT1 and in the tubulointerstitial for JAK2, pSTAT1, and pSTAT3. Activation of the
Janus kinase signal transducer and activator of transcription pathway was further supported
